An Unbiased View of createssh
An Unbiased View of createssh
Blog Article
This blog article aims to provide an in depth, stage-by-stage guideline on how to build an SSH essential pair for authenticating Linux servers and applications that guidance SSH protocol employing SSH-keygen.
Because of this your neighborhood Pc will not identify the remote host. This will likely transpire The 1st time you hook up with a completely new host. Style yes and push ENTER to carry on.
Take note that the password it's essential to supply Here's the password for the consumer account that you are logging into. This is not the passphrase you may have just created.
Due to the fact the whole process of link will require usage of your personal crucial, and because you safeguarded your SSH keys at the rear of a passphrase, You will need to deliver your passphrase so which the link can carry on.
) bits. We'd propose generally working with it with 521 bits, Because the keys remain modest and doubtless more secure when compared to the scaled-down keys (Despite the fact that they ought to be Risk-free at the same time). Most SSH consumers now help this algorithm.
You could deliver a new SSH key on your neighborhood device. When you create The important thing, you could increase the general public important in your account on GitHub.com to empower authentication for Git operations over SSH.
Following, you'll be prompted to enter a passphrase for that essential. This is an optional passphrase which can be utilized to encrypt the non-public crucial file on disk.
Enter SSH config, that is a per-user configuration file for SSH conversation. Create a new file: ~/.ssh/config and open up it for enhancing:
For those who enter a passphrase, you will need to supply it every time you employ this vital (Until you happen to be jogging SSH agent application that retailers the decrypted crucial). We endorse using a passphrase, however you can just press ENTER to bypass this prompt:
A passphrase is an optional addition. In case you enter 1, you will have to offer it anytime you utilize this crucial (Except you are managing SSH agent software that retailers the decrypted critical).
To generate an SSH vital in Linux, make use of the ssh-keygen command inside your terminal. By default, this tends to develop an RSA vital createssh pair:
To use community critical authentication, the public crucial have to be copied to the server and put in in an authorized_keys file. This can be conveniently finished using the ssh-duplicate-id Resource. Like this:
When you are a WSL consumer, You need to use an analogous method using your WSL put in. The truth is, It really is basically the same as with the Command Prompt Edition. Why would you would like to try this? Should you primarily are in Linux for command line obligations then it just makes sense to keep the keys in WSL.
Secure shell (SSH) is definitely the encrypted protocol utilized to log in to consumer accounts on remote Linux or Unix-like pcs. Commonly these types of person accounts are secured utilizing passwords. Any time you log in into a distant computer, you will need to present the person name and password with the account you're logging in to.